Foundations of Geometric Algebra Computing


Book Description

The author defines “Geometric Algebra Computing” as the geometrically intuitive development of algorithms using geometric algebra with a focus on their efficient implementation, and the goal of this book is to lay the foundations for the widespread use of geometric algebra as a powerful, intuitive mathematical language for engineering applications in academia and industry. The related technology is driven by the invention of conformal geometric algebra as a 5D extension of the 4D projective geometric algebra and by the recent progress in parallel processing, and with the specific conformal geometric algebra there is a growing community in recent years applying geometric algebra to applications in computer vision, computer graphics, and robotics. This book is organized into three parts: in Part I the author focuses on the mathematical foundations; in Part II he explains the interactive handling of geometric algebra; and in Part III he deals with computing technology for high-performance implementations based on geometric algebra as a domain-specific language in standard programming languages such as C++ and OpenCL. The book is written in a tutorial style and readers should gain experience with the associated freely available software packages and applications. The book is suitable for students, engineers, and researchers in computer science, computational engineering, and mathematics.




Algebraic Foundations of Many-Valued Reasoning


Book Description

This unique textbook states and proves all the major theorems of many-valued propositional logic and provides the reader with the most recent developments and trends, including applications to adaptive error-correcting binary search. The book is suitable for self-study, making the basic tools of many-valued logic accessible to students and scientists with a basic mathematical knowledge who are interested in the mathematical treatment of uncertain information. Stressing the interplay between algebra and logic, the book contains material never before published, such as a simple proof of the completeness theorem and of the equivalence between Chang's MV algebras and Abelian lattice-ordered groups with unit - a necessary prerequisite for the incorporation of a genuine addition operation into fuzzy logic. Readers interested in fuzzy control are provided with a rich deductive system in which one can define fuzzy partitions, just as Boolean partitions can be defined and computed in classical logic. Detailed bibliographic remarks at the end of each chapter and an extensive bibliography lead the reader on to further specialised topics.







Math Triumphs--Foundations for Algebra 1


Book Description

Math Triumphs is an intensive intervention resource for students who are two or more years below grade level. The series accompanies Glencoe Algebra 1, Geometry, and Algebra 2 and provides step-by-step intervention, vocabulary support, and data-driven decision making to help students succeed in high school mathematics.




Computer Algebra Handbook


Book Description

This Handbook gives a comprehensive snapshot of a field at the intersection of mathematics and computer science with applications in physics, engineering and education. Reviews 67 software systems and offers 100 pages on applications in physics, mathematics, computer science, engineering chemistry and education.




The Linear Algebra a Beginning Graduate Student Ought to Know


Book Description

This book rigorously deals with the abstract theory and, at the same time, devotes considerable space to the numerical and computational aspects of linear algebra. It features a large number of thumbnail portraits of researchers who have contributed to the development of linear algebra as we know it today and also includes over 1,000 exercises, many of which are very challenging. The book can be used as a self-study guide; a textbook for a course in advanced linear algebra, either at the upper-class undergraduate level or at the first-year graduate level; or as a reference book.




Algebra One


Book Description

Using your book for success -- Entry-level assessment -- Foundations for algebra -- Solving equations -- Solving inequalities -- An introduction to functions -- Linear functions -- Systems of equations and inequalities -- Exponents and exponential functions -- Polynomials and factoring -- Quadratic functions and equations -- Radical expressions and equations -- Rational expressions -- Data analysis and probability -- End-of-course assessment -- Skills handbook -- Reference -- Visual glossary -- Selected answers.




Prealgebra


Book Description




Grassmann Algebra Volume 1: Foundations


Book Description

Grassmann Algebra Volume 1: Foundations Exploring extended vector algebra with Mathematica Grassmann algebra extends vector algebra by introducing the exterior product to algebraicize the notion of linear dependence. With it, vectors may be extended to higher-grade entities: bivectors, trivectors, … multivectors. The extensive exterior product also has a regressive dual: the regressive product. The pair behaves a little like the Boolean duals of union and intersection. By interpreting one of the elements of the vector space as an origin point, points can be defined, and the exterior product can extend points into higher-grade located entities from which lines, planes and multiplanes can be defined. Theorems of Projective Geometry are simply formulae involving these entities and the dual products. By introducing the (orthogonal) complement operation, the scalar product of vectors may be extended to the interior product of multivectors, which in this more general case may no longer result in a scalar. The notion of the magnitude of vectors is extended to the magnitude of multivectors: for example, the magnitude of the exterior product of two vectors (a bivector) is the area of the parallelogram formed by them. To develop these foundational concepts, we need only consider entities which are the sums of elements of the same grade. This is the focus of this volume. But the entities of Grassmann algebra need not be of the same grade, and the possible product types need not be constricted to just the exterior, regressive and interior products. For example quaternion algebra is simply the Grassmann algebra of scalars and bivectors under a new product operation. Clifford, geometric and higher order hypercomplex algebras, for example the octonions, may be defined similarly. If to these we introduce Clifford's invention of a scalar which squares to zero, we can define entities (for example dual quaternions) with which we can perform elaborate transformations. Exploration of these entities, operations and algebras will be the focus of the volume to follow this. There is something fascinating about the beauty with which the mathematical structures that Hermann Grassmann discovered describe the physical world, and something also fascinating about how these beautiful structures have been largely lost to the mainstreams of mathematics and science. He wrote his seminal Ausdehnungslehre (Die Ausdehnungslehre. Vollständig und in strenger Form) in 1862. But it was not until the latter part of his life that he received any significant recognition for it, most notably by Gibbs and Clifford. In recent times David Hestenes' Geometric Algebra must be given the credit for much of the emerging awareness of Grass­mann's innovation. In the hope that the book be accessible to scientists and engineers, students and professionals alike, the text attempts to avoid any terminology which does not make an essential contribution to an understanding of the basic concepts. Some familiarity with basic linear algebra may however be useful. The book is written using Mathematica, a powerful system for doing mathematics on a computer. This enables the theory to be cross-checked with computational explorations. However, a knowledge of Mathematica is not essential for an appreciation of Grassmann's beautiful ideas.